Fix SSEC multipart checksum replication (#19915)

* Multipart SSEC checksums were not transferred.
* Remove key mismatch logging. This key is user-controlled with SSEC.
* If the source is SSEC and the destination reports ErrSSEEncryptedObject, 
  assume replication is good.
